How to make Poha Kheer | Aval Payasam| Instant Flattened Rice Kheer
Poha Kheer is a quick Indian dessert that can be made easily using just milk and sugar.
Main Ingredients: Poha, sugar and milk.

Instructions
Preparation
Rinse the poha to remove the dust or other particles and then soak it for 5 mins.
Soak the saffron strands in 2 tablespoons of warm milk.
Method
Heat the milk in a deep pan, over medium flame.
Add poha to milk, when the milk starts to boil.
Cook this poha and milk mixture, for 5-8 minutes, over a low flame, while stirring continuously.
Add sugar, and cook until sugar dissolves.
Add cardamom powder, saffron and dried fruits and mix it well.
Cook for another 2 minutes, stirring continuously.
Poha kheer is ready.
Garnish it, and serve it hot or cold as per your taste
Notes
Thin poha can be used instead of thick poha.
If you are using thin Poha, avoid soaking.
If you are using to use red flattened rice, then soak it for an additional time.
Adjust the sugar quantity according to your taste. You can also use jaggery instead of sugar.
You can use condensed milk instead of sugar.
You can adjust the thickness according to your taste, by adding more milk.
